ModuleNotFoundError: No module named 'MYSQLdb' in anaconda
ModuleNotFoundError: No module named 'MYSQLdb' in anaconda
我已经尝试在 python 3.7 中使用新的 anaconda 环境安装 mysql 客户端几个小时了。
我在 Whosebug 上查找了其他 post。
当我尝试在 jupyter notebook 中导入 MYSQLdb 时:
import MYSQLdb
---------------------------------------------------------------------------
ModuleNotFoundError Traceback (most recent call last)
~\AppData\Local\Temp/ipykernel_18060/1995325395.py in <module>
----> 1 import MYSQLdb
ModuleNotFoundError: No module named 'MYSQLdb'
我累了
pip install mysqlclient
pip3 install mysqlclient
conda install -c anaconda mysql-python
conda install -c anaconda mysqlclient
我也尝试安装其他软件包,如 mysql connector 和 sqlalchemy,但都卡在了 import MYSQLdb
尝试使用错误处理导入:
try:
import MySQLdb
except ImportError:
import pymysql
pymysql.install_as_MySQLdb()
最后你还需要安装 pymysql
才能让它像这样工作。
可能你正在不同的环境中安装包
检查 jupyter 中的内核以及您正在使用的环境
我已经尝试在 python 3.7 中使用新的 anaconda 环境安装 mysql 客户端几个小时了。
我在 Whosebug 上查找了其他 post。
当我尝试在 jupyter notebook 中导入 MYSQLdb 时:
import MYSQLdb
---------------------------------------------------------------------------
ModuleNotFoundError Traceback (most recent call last)
~\AppData\Local\Temp/ipykernel_18060/1995325395.py in <module>
----> 1 import MYSQLdb
ModuleNotFoundError: No module named 'MYSQLdb'
我累了
pip install mysqlclient
pip3 install mysqlclient
conda install -c anaconda mysql-python
conda install -c anaconda mysqlclient
我也尝试安装其他软件包,如 mysql connector 和 sqlalchemy,但都卡在了 import MYSQLdb
尝试使用错误处理导入:
try:
import MySQLdb
except ImportError:
import pymysql
pymysql.install_as_MySQLdb()
最后你还需要安装 pymysql
才能让它像这样工作。
可能你正在不同的环境中安装包 检查 jupyter 中的内核以及您正在使用的环境